Tl}o, "scheme for the initiation of four B grade broadcasting- stations m New Zealand, similar to those operating m Australia was advanced a furthe) stag© m Wellington on Thursday. Following on a conference, in Wellington just concluded, a deputation of radio dealers waited upon the Post-master-General and lf\ter on the sec retary of the Past and Telegraph De paptment asking- that the necessary permission be granted.
